La(Mg<sub>0.5−</sub><i><sub>x</sub></i>Me<i><sub>x</sub></i>Sn<sub>0.5</sub>)O<sub>3</sub>-based (Me = Ca, Sr) dielectric resonator antenna for use in a wireless high-temperature sensor

Abstract: The microwave dielectric properties of La(Mg 0.5¹x Me x Sn 0.5)O 3 (Me = Ca, Sr) ceramics are studied, in order to develop a wireless dielectric resonator antenna temperature sensor. The microwave dielectric properties of La(Mg 0.5¹x Me x Sn 0.5)O 3 (Me = Ca, Sr) ceramics are determined using X-ray diffraction patterns, Rietveld refinement patterns, Raman spectra, and by observing the microstructures.
